The New Google Ecosystem

The team breaks down the latest Google hardware event, focusing on the evolution of their personal ecosystem. They discuss the strategy of integrating devices to compete more directly with Apple.

Google Nest Updates

Nest Wi-Fi Pro: A new, larger design with Wi-Fi 6E support, though the hosts critique the glossy "Easter candy" aesthetic and the removal of the Google Assistant speaker integration.
Wired Nest Doorbell: A welcome return to a wired option, which the hosts agree is far superior to the wireless version for home security.

The Pixel Watch

There is significant discussion regarding how the Pixel Watch bridges the gap between a standard smartwatch and a Fitbit tracker.
Fitness Integration: Users must rely on the Fitbit app for health data, which creates some confusion regarding the role of Google Fit.
Design: While elegant and thin, the hosts note concerns about its 24-hour battery life and visible bezels.

Pixel 7 and 7 Pro: Flagship Features

The hosts share their initial impressions of the Pixel 7 and Pixel 7 Pro.
Key Features: The return of Face Unlock is highly anticipated. They discuss the Tensor G2 chip's capabilities in computational photography and real-time speech-to-text.
Camera Innovation: A major highlight is the Unblur feature, which can use AI to sharpen photos from any source, not just those taken on the phone.

The Mystery Tablet

Google teased a Pixel Tablet that functions as a smart display (like a Nest Hub) when docked.
• The team is particularly excited about the potential of a device that serves as a home automation hub but detaches to become a tablet for media consumption.
• There is healthy debate regarding whether the speaker dock will be included or sold separately, and how Android will handle the UI transition between modes.
